Drafted into the service although married and with three children, Dr. Conlon finds himself tasked to work with the Montagnard tribesmen. He is working under what he believes to be an Air Force Major who is in fact a Central Intelligence operative. His 13-month tour ends with his return to civilian life. Over time, he learns more about the true nature of his work in Vietnam.and what impact it had on how the end of the war falls into place.

His CIA contact has since died and Dr. Conlon is now free of a self-imposed moral obligation to withhold publishing until his death occurred.
